I'm hoping somone here might know which night in AP is likely to be the "draw your own cartoon and have it animated" night on a 7 day sailing? If it matters, it's a European sailing on the Dream next month. Between overnights in port and adult dining, I want to be sure we don't miss it-- it's my kids' favorite part of the cruise.
 
Thank you so much. Sounds like we need to make sure we are in AP for the second night it comes up on the rotation. If you are in AP 3 times would it be the 2nd or 3rd time?
While I can’t say for certain, since the overnight in Hamburg includes several port adventures that are 12 hours, which would go through the first dinner seating and into part of the second seating, plus some evening adventures in town, they may not plan for any AP special happenings that night, as too many would miss it. You might want to check with guest services once on board to confirm the schedule.
 

If you are in Animators Palate 3 times, one time will be Pirate Night. That's typically the 2nd night, so Animation Magic would probably be the 3rd night. You should be able to tell in advance which night is Pirate Night by which night Bibbidi-Bobbidi-Boutique is offering Pirate makeovers.

We had it on our last night in May on the Fantasy. We had Animator's Palate the first night (Crush), the 4th night (Pirates) and the 7th night (Animation). It was a great way to end the cruise!

They will do it on the last night of the cruise. It's honestly the worst night for it. The servers are so stressed about the turnaround and are trying to say goodnight and goodbye to everyone and manage the crazy timing of the animation show. It's less than ideal.
 
Wow, guess I'm in the minority. I love having AP on the last night of a 7-night because it means we get AP 3 times (and on Pirate Night!). I've honestly never felt super rushed, and love getting to end the cruise in my favorite restaurant with my favorite show.
